What’s Under the Hood
At the heart of it is a quartz tube built for serious wattage—usually 2500W. That kind of power gives you the heat density you need to crisp a pizza crust in under a minute. It runs on a 400V circuit, which is standard in industrial kitchens. That means you get solid power delivery across longer runs without the voltage dipping. And the tube is about 300mm long, so it slips neatly into existing oven spaces. No fuss. No wasted room.
Material and Design
That frosted, coated quartz glass isn’t just for looks. It spreads the infrared heat evenly, so you don’t get hot spots that scorch the food. Quartz also handles rapid heating and cooling without cracking, so it can take the nonstop pace of a busy service. Installation is a breeze, too. It uses an R7s connector—a tough, double-ended terminal that makes this a simple drop-in replacement. Wire it up, and it locks in place. It stays put, even with all the vibration from commercial equipment.

Now, here’s the part you need to plan for: a 2500W lamp puts out a lot of ambient heat. Make sure your oven’s cooling and ventilation are sized to handle it.
